Event Highlights


Over the past year, the New York Building Congress demonstrated once again the importance and strength of its growing roster of industry and membership events. Among last year’s highlights, starting with then Attorney General Eliot Spitzer in January, the Building Congress hosted each of the four main gubernatorial candidates as part of its Construction Industry Forum series. Other Forum participants included New Jersey Governor Jon S. Corzine, CUNY Chancellor Matthew Goldstein and New York City School Construction Authority President Sharon Greenberger. More than 2,000 people attended the 85th Anniversary Leadership Awards Luncheon and Industry Recognition Dinner. Honorees at these events included Santiago Calatrava, Deputy Mayor Daniel L. Doctoroff, Salvatore Mancini, John V. Magliano, Robert E. Selsam, Richard Seth Hayden, Peter S. Kalikow, Frank J. Sciame and Maryanne Gridley.  The annual Golf Outing at Brae Burn and Century Country Clubs in Purchase, and the annual New York Building Foundation Theatre Benefit, which featured a performance of A Chorus Line, offered members a chance to network in relaxed settings while raising funds for the Building Congress and the Building Foundation. Most recently, a Membership Appreciation Reception washeld at the newly expanded Morgan Library and Museum.
